MySQL Mac版

MySQL Mac版

MySQL Mac版

MySQL是一种开源的关系型数据库管理系统,被广泛应用于 Web 应用程序开发中。在 macOS 系统上安装和使用 MySQL 非常方便,本文将详细介绍如何在 Mac 上安装和配置 MySQL 数据库。

1. 下载MySQL

首先,我们需要从MySQL官方网站下载MySQL安装包:

MySQL Downloads

在下载页面选择合适的版本,一般选择 macOS 版本的 DMG 安装包进行下载。

2. 安装MySQL

安装MySQL非常简单,只需要双击下载的 DMG 文件,将 MySQL 图标拖拽到 Applications 文件夹中即可完成安装。

3. 启动MySQL

安装完成后,我们可以在 Launchpad 中找到 MySQL,并点击启动。启动后,MySQL 服务就会在后台运行。

4. 配置MySQL

4.1 设置root密码

首次安装 MySQL,root 用户没有密码,我们需要设置一个 root 密码。在终端中输入以下命令:

mysql_secure_installation

按照提示设置 root 密码。

4.2 修改用户权限

如果需要创建其他用户,并且给予相应权限,可以通过以下命令:

C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.* to 'newuser'@'localhost';
FLUSH PRIVILEGES;

4.3 配置文件

MySQL 的配置文件一般位于 /etc/my.cnf/etc/mysql/my.cnf,可以根据需要进行配置修改。

5. 连接MySQL

安装完成并完成相应配置后,我们可以使用以下命令在终端中连接 MySQL:

mysql -u root -p

输入设置的 root 密码后,即可连接到 MySQL 数据库。

6. 示例代码

以下是一个简单的 Python 脚本,用于连接到 MySQL 并查询数据:

import mysql.connector

# 连接到数据库
mydb = mysql.connector.connect(
  host="localhost",
  user="newuser",
  password="password",
  database="mydatabase"
)

# 创建游标对象
mycursor = mydb.cursor()

# 查询数据
mycursor.execute("SELECT * FROM customers")

# 打印结果
for x in mycursor:
  print(x)

结论

通过以上步骤,我们成功在 Mac 上安装了 MySQL 数据库,并连接并查询了数据。MySQL 是一种功能强大且灵活的数据库管理系统,可以用于各种类型的应用程序开发。在使用 MySQL 过程中,我们也要注意数据库的安全性和性能优化,确保数据的完整性和可靠性。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程